Actress Lee Young-ae, Lead Role in Drama 'Maestra'
[Asia Economy Reporter Lee Iseul] Actress Lee Young-ae confirmed her appearance in the drama 'Maestra' and announced on the 21st that filming will begin in early 2023.
'Maestra' (written by Hong Jeong-hee, directed by Kim Jeong-kwon) is a drama that depicts the story of a female conductor with a secret who uncovers mysterious incidents within an orchestra and approaches the truth surrounding her. It is based on the French original 'Philharmonia.' Lee Young-ae plays Cha Se-eum, a female conductor who used to be a violinist and leads the orchestra. Maestra Cha Se-eum, who has lived boldly and passionately as if there is no tomorrow, was in a position envied by all, but her life is shaken by a secret unknown to others.

Lee Young-ae appeared in 'Gugyeongi,' which ended in December last year, and has portrayed diverse roles in dramas such as 'Saimdang, Light's Diary' and 'Dae Jang Geum,' as well as the film 'Find Me.'
